题目链接:http://acm.hdu.edu.cn/showproblem.php?pid=2063
题意:中文题。
思路:这就是匈牙利算法算二分图最大匹配的算法,具体思想可以参考这个博客,我觉得很不错:http://blog.csdn.net/dark_scope/article/details/8880547
代码:
#include <cstdio>#include <cmath>#include <iostream>#include <cstring>#include <algorithm>#include <queue>#include <stack>#include <vector>#include <map>#include <numeric>#include <set>#include <string>#include <cctype>#include <sstream>#define INF 0x3f3f3f3fusing namespace std;typedef long long LL;typedef pair<LL, LL> P;const int maxn = 1e5 + 5;const int mod = 1e8 + 7;int k,m,n;int G[505][505];int vis[505],used[505];bool Find(int x){ for (int i=1;i<=n;i++){ if (!vis[i]&&G[x][i]){ vis[i]=1; if (!used[i]||Find(used[i])){ used[i]=x; return 1; } } } return 0;}int main() { while (~scanf ("%d%d%d",&k,&m,&n)&&k){ memset(G,0,sizeof(G)); memset(used,0,sizeof(used)); while (k--){ int u,v; scanf ("%d%d",&u,&v); G[u][v]=1; } int ans=0; for (int i=1;i<=m;i++){ memset(vis,0,sizeof(vis)); if (Find(i)) ans++; } printf ("%d\n",ans); } return 0;}
